Waste Handler information

What is a waste handler?

Waste handlers are professionals responsible for collecting, transporting, sorting, and disposing of various types of waste, including household, industrial, and hazardous materials. Their work ensures that waste is managed safely and efficiently to protect public health and the environment. Waste handlers often work with specialized equipment and follow strict safety protocols to handle materials properly. They may also be involved in recycling and resource recovery processes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a waste handler?

To thrive as a Waste Handler, you need a basic understanding of waste management procedures, safety regulations, and physical stamina,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with material handling equipment, personal protective equipment (PPE), and sometimes certifications like HAZWOPER are typically required. Attention to detail, reliability, and effective communication are essential soft skills for maintaining safety and efficiency. These skills and qualities are vital to ensure proper disposal, protect public health, and comply with environmental regulations.

What are the typical safety protocols that waste handlers need to follow during their daily work?

Waste Handlers are required to adhere to strict safety protocols, including wearing personal protective equipment (PPE) such as gloves, masks, and safety boots to prevent exposure to hazardous materials. They must follow proper procedures for sorting, transporting, and disposing of different types of waste to minimize health and environmental risks. Regular training on handling hazardous or infectious materials is common, and adherence to OSHA or local regulatory guidelines is essential. These protocols are reinforced through team meetings and on-site supervision to ensure everyone's safety.

What is the difference between Waste Handler vs Waste Collector?

AspectWaste HandlerWaste Collector
CertificationsOSHA training, safety certificationsOSHA training, safety certifications
Work EnvironmentFactories, waste processing plants, recycling centersResidential, commercial, and industrial areas
Job DutiesHandling, sorting, and processing waste materialsCollecting waste from designated routes
Industry UsageManufacturing, recycling facilitiesMunicipal waste collection services

Waste Handlers and Waste Collectors both work in waste management but have different roles. Waste Handlers focus on processing and managing waste at facilities, while Waste Collectors are responsible for collecting waste from various locations. Both roles require safety certifications and are essential in maintaining sanitation and environmental standards.

Key Responsibilities:
  • Performs work generally recognized as Storekeeper's work in storeroom areas located in maintenance bases and line operations including receiving, issuing, provisioning, checking, classifying, inventorying and storing of supplies, equipment, parts and materials
  • Opening, packaging and sealing of boxes and crates
  • Work may be performed indoors and outdoors where employees may be exposed to wide variety of weather conditions, noises and fumes and machinery
  • Performance of duties, will include climb & work from ladders, bend & stoop in confined areas and stand and/or walk for extended periods of time
  • Heavy lifting, pushing and pulling in the loading and unloading of trucks, carts and conveyors
  • Fueling assigned vehicles
  • Transporting parts and materials between various locations, sorting and counting items and preparing labels and related ticketing documents
  • Reading and interpreting documents or instructions to build kits for use in aircraft change orders, first aid, in-flight and charter services
  • Responsibility for maintaining an orderly and safe work area and maintaining familiarity with operating procedures, general rules and regulations
  • Operating a variety of equipment with manual and automatic transmissions including forklifts, trucks, tractors, tugs, and electric carts
  • Working with hand tools, such as remote computer terminal sets, bag sealers, saws, mobile radios, shears, knives and staplers
  • Handling hazardous materials, flammable materials and/or hazardous waste
  • Converting units of weights and measurements
  • Using a computer to track inventory
